Decoding the Conversion: 64oz to ml – A Simple Guide



Understanding unit conversions is crucial in various aspects of life, from cooking and baking to scientific experiments and international travel. One common conversion that often causes confusion is converting fluid ounces (oz) to milliliters (ml), particularly when dealing with larger quantities. This article aims to demystify the conversion of 64 fluid ounces to milliliters, providing a clear and step-by-step explanation.

Understanding Fluid Ounces and Milliliters



Before diving into the conversion, let's clarify the units involved. A fluid ounce (oz) is a unit of volume in the imperial and US customary systems. A milliliter (ml) is a unit of volume in the metric system. The key difference lies in the systems they belong to—the imperial system (used primarily in the United States and a few other countries) and the metric system (used globally). Understanding this foundational difference is vital for grasping the conversion process.

The Conversion Factor: The Bridge Between Systems



The conversion between fluid ounces and milliliters relies on a specific conversion factor. One fluid ounce is approximately equal to 29.57 milliliters. This factor acts as the bridge between the two different measurement systems. Remember, this is an approximation; the exact conversion can vary slightly depending on the definition of the fluid ounce (US liquid ounce vs. Imperial fluid ounce). For simplicity, we will use the commonly accepted approximation of 29.57 ml/oz throughout this article.

Calculating 64oz to ml: A Step-by-Step Approach



Now, let's convert 64 fluid ounces to milliliters using the conversion factor.

Step 1: Identify the conversion factor. As established, 1 oz ≈ 29.57 ml.

Step 2: Set up the equation. To convert 64 ounces to milliliters, we multiply the number of ounces by the conversion factor:

64 oz 29.57 ml/oz = X ml

Step 3: Perform the calculation. Multiply 64 by 29.57:

64 29.57 = 1892.48 ml

Step 4: State the result. Therefore, 64 fluid ounces is approximately equal to 1892.48 milliliters.

1. Is the conversion factor always exactly 29.57 ml/oz? No, it's an approximation. The exact conversion factor can vary slightly depending on the definition of the fluid ounce.

2. Can I convert milliliters to fluid ounces using the same factor? Yes, simply divide the number of milliliters by 29.57 to get the approximate equivalent in fluid ounces.

3. What if I need a more precise conversion? For extremely precise conversions, you'll need to use a more accurate conversion factor that accounts for the specific definition of the fluid ounce being used (US liquid ounce or Imperial fluid ounce).
